Head Height

In my head I live ten stories up
It's a walk-up
I got the couch up there
Then threw out my back
With the bed

The air is thin up here
I get emotional
Like when I'm on a plane
And watch a mediocre movie
To cry my eyes back in

Sockets wrench my gut
Embarrassment simmers 
On the public front burner
While I watch the rear
And dream to disappear
